Application Development in Non-Rechargeable (Primary) CR2032 Batteries: Key Technologies and Success Stories
The CR2032 battery is a prominent non-rechargeable lithium coin cell battery, celebrated for its compact size, lightweight design, and dependable performance. Its applications span a wide range of devices, including watches, calculators, medical devices, remote controls, and Internet of Things (IoT) devices. Conclusion
The CR2032 battery's combination of compact size, reliability, and long shelf life makes it a favored choice across diverse applications. As technology continues to advance, the integration of low-power electronics and energy-efficient designs will further enhance the utility of CR2032 batteries in innovative applications. Ongoing developments in battery management systems and energy harvesting technologies will also contribute to the longevity and efficiency of devices powered by these batteries, ensuring their relevance in the evolving landscape of consumer electronics and IoT solutions.
